Every dealer and grower shall keep a complete and accurate record of all apples handled, packed, shipped or processed by him. The record shall be in such form and contain such information as the commission by rule or regulation prescribes, and shall be preserved for a period of two (2) years, and be subject to inspection at any time upon demand of the commission or its agents.
Idaho Code § 22-3612
